Hope you're doing well, it's been too long! Here's a stained glass project that I think should be nice and easy for beginners, all straight cuts and of course simple geometric shapes. You can hang them a couple different ways and we also dive into using hobby came (thin lead came strips) so you get an idea of how it works with our glass.
They look good and now I have two of them!

Hobby came I bought:
5/64RU Round U came for outside borders geni.us/5-64ru
3/32RH Round H came for inside pieces (store purchase)
